Samuel Barber's 'Excursions (4), Op. 20' is a set of four solo piano pieces composed in 1942. The work was premiered by Vladimir Horowitz in 1944 and has since become a staple of the piano repertoire. The first movement, marked "Un poco allegro," is a lively and rhythmic piece in 2/4 time. It features syncopated rhythms and a playful melody that is passed between the hands. The middle section of the movement is more lyrical and introspective, with a slower tempo and a more legato melody. The second movement, marked "In slow blues tempo," is a sultry and bluesy piece in 3/4 time. It features a slow and mournful melody that is accompanied by a walking bass line in the left hand. The middle section of the movement is more improvisatory, with the melody becoming more fragmented and dissonant. The third movement, marked "Allegretto," is a light and playful piece in 6/8 time. It features a bouncy and syncopated melody that is passed between the hands. The middle section of the movement is more lyrical and introspective, with a slower tempo and a more legato melody. The fourth and final movement, marked "Allegro molto," is a fast and frenetic piece in 2/4 time. It features a virtuosic and technically demanding melody that is passed between the hands. The middle section of the movement is more subdued, with a slower tempo and a more contemplative melody. Overall, 'Excursions (4), Op. 20' is a diverse and engaging set of piano pieces that showcases Barber's skill as a composer and his ability to incorporate a variety of musical styles and influences into his work.
